  • Begins baseball activities
    Dodgers manager Dave Roberts said Friday that Heyward (back) ran at full speed and has begun swinging a bat, J.P. Hoornstra of DodgersNation.com reports.

    Advice: Heyward landed on the 10-day IL on April 3 due to lower back tightness. The injury persisted well past his return window, and Friday marked the firs time that the veteran outfielder has participated in any sort of activity. The Dodgers will have a better idea on how to move forward once they see how Heyward's back responds to his most recent work. Rotowire.com Today, 4:18 pm

  • Mike Trout undergoes successful knee surgery
    Mike Trout underwent successful surgery on Friday to repair the meniscus tear in his left knee.

    Advice: Officially, Trout underwent a partial medial meniscectomy. While there’s still no official timetable for his return, the Angels remain optimistic that he’ll be able to return to the lineup at some point during the 2024 season. Unfortunately, that leaves fantasy managers in leagues without injured list spots having to carry a zero on the bench for an indefinite amount of time, or risk the pain of throwing him back into the free agent pool and not being able to reacquire him when/if he does return.
